My friend and I went on a shoppingweekend and chose this hotel. What a fantastic location! There's a great inexpencive sushi restaurant near by, a mall (Sainsburys) not far away and a good Italian restaurant right next door. Covent Garden is in walking distance, and you can easily walk to Big Ben, Trafalgar Square and Picadilly Circus as well. Holborn subway station is very close, and we enjoyed being able to take the sub all the way from Heathrow to the hotel. The staff was helpful, nice and friendly. The beds are really comfortable, and the room was very clean. Very nice to have the possibility to cook and store your own food in the mini-kitchen. Excellent roomtemperature, quiet room. In short: I'm definitively staying here again! If I have to mention anything, it would be that the it's a bit tricy to flush.the toilets, but you'll get the hang of it. |
